Output e6f159246ade02189c31c3a409d8308dcc072336dc0858b583fedba932b2786a:1

value
1579317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 669af6a590b0c744ba000a3468ddc237852512d8 OP_EQUAL
address
3B3YVAGngc3F8hYkLihPoY1MaqBTVUznWL
transaction
e6f159246ade02189c31c3a409d8308dcc072336dc0858b583fedba932b2786a
spent
true